Subaru TS 1.6 Turbo with Blitz Spec-s



If I should, this 1.6 engine has been squeezed to the very limits. Boosting at 0.85 bars, Garret TD04 Turbo, almost new forester intercooler, 17" rims, custom turbo inlet, custom exhaust, hks muffler, and Greddy Emanage blue unit with tuning. Not that the list stops here, those listed are what most people will have... there are more toys pack into this ride like Defi meters, STI Opitron gauges, SARD Fuel reg, WRX Pumps, WRX seats, WRX fuel pump, WRX 4 pot 2 brakes, short shifter, wrx pedals (full set), varis carbon fibre boonet, knn open pod filter... ai yoh still have la..... all these and more in less than 1 year !! Yes. I think he is loaded too :) hahaha




This turbo conversion setup is carefully crafted along the way to select a very good all-round performance with a minimal impact to fuel economy during normal driving. Good low end torque is beefed up by his customized exhaust system and long TS extractors design, the boxer sound is low and bubbly and definately music to many subaru fan's ears.








Blitz SBC Spec-s Boost Controller





Turbo Boost is controlled by Blitz SBC Spec S boost controller at 0.85 bars of boost. This ride is currently running on stock TS injectors which are unable to hold that amount of boost without the engine complaining. However, the driver is good at controlling the vehicle's rpm and boost pretty well and we decided to leave the settings as is. Unlike race junkies, owner goes on-boost occasionally and remains calm and polite to other road users. Very sane driving 99.9% of the time. I contributed to the 1% of the time when I tuned his ride hahaha...

Larger injectors have problems of their own like stalling, rougher idling and higher fuel consumption. This ride currently enjoys an FC of 12km/L ! Something most turbo charged cars can only dream of. This ride also retains the factory idling quality and have zero problems on cold-starts and high IATs.




Very very soon, we will be putting in the wrx injectors which is a direct bolt-on to the subaru's 1.6 engine. With this new injectors installed, we can now safely boost that 0.85 bars without much skills involved. We will then trade in the idle quality and the stock anti-stalling features and start squeezing this TS engine to the very limits.




You have heard of some second hand turbo kits floating around in very good condition and this is definately one of them. Direct bolt-on to stock TS, plug and play type. Maybe thats why kept modding other things?

Subaru TS 2.5L Engine


Subaru TS 2.5L Engine stage 2


Like the old saying, there is no replacement for displacement. Subaru is spoilt by choices and here's one which is has a 2.5L powerplant. Running on emanage blue unit. I'll write one on a 1.6 Turbo charged TS soon :) After he put in the wrx injectors and go for tuning.
If you're looking for a very packed low end, try this setup. A simple dropping in of a block without any other major mods produces 130~140 bhp on wheels for this ride. Extremely value for money I must say. This ride depends heavily on a good tune to prevent the engine from pinging during normal driving. As the intake manifold for this ride is still a 1.6 manifold, and with a crappy intake piping, the mid range is quite affected negatively. Intake system of any car is extremely important and when it reaches the later stages of modification, the quality of the intake will be more pronounced. Good or bad more obvious.
Before tuning this ride, the 3000~4000 rpm during normal driving is pinging away. And there is abosolutely no way to accelerate without hearing the engine knocking sound every time you try to overtake that taxi to get to the next ECP exit. To make matters worse, this is a Automatic transmission car and each time the gear shifts, the knocking takes place. Just imagine driving around during chinese new year sounding like a tractor!
Ok, I fixed those pinging problems. The FC is quite lousy at 7.5 km/L. Mainly due to crappy intakes, restrictive 1.6 intake manifold and his automatic transmission's torque convertor. Verdict:
OK, overall this 2.5L lower block Subaru TS packs a head slamming low end torque which no other setup can match. It has the punching effect when you take off from the traffic light. If this car uses racing clutch, lauching a AWD TS is easily done with gusto. Downside, FC is bad esp. when its on an Auto car and the high end lacks the luster of a turbo charged car.
